Preferred Label : rotational diffusion coefficient;

IUPAC definition : Defined by the equation: \[D_{\theta } \frac{t_{\theta }}{\frac{ (f(\theta ,\mathit{\Phi }))}{ \theta }\ \sin\,\theta }\] where f(θ,Φ).sin θ.dθ.dΦ is the fraction of particles whose axes make an angle between θ and θ d θ with the direction θ 0, and have an azimuth between Φ and Φ d Φ; t θ d Φ is the fraction of particles having an azimuth between Φ and Φ d Φ whose axis passes from values θ to values θ in unit time. The axis whose rotational diffusion is considered has to be clearly indicated.;
